Questions and Answers

My yard has soggy spots despite the sandy soil. What's the solution?

This is a common issue due to Gaylord's underlying periglacial glacial till, which can create perched water tables despite high permeability in the sandy loam top layer. Solutions include regrading to direct surface flow away from foundations and installing French drains. For new patios or walkways, specifying permeable concrete pavers or open-joint fieldstone installations can meet City Planning & Zoning Department runoff standards by allowing infiltration.

Is a smart irrigation system worthwhile here, even though we have no water restrictions?

Yes. While Gaylord has abundant groundwater, efficient water use remains a core best practice. Smart Wi-Fi soil moisture sensor controllers prevent overwatering by applying water only when the root zone of your Kentucky Bluegrass and Fine Fescue mix requires it. This technology bases schedules on actual evapotranspiration (ET) and soil percolation rates, conserving municipal water, reducing fungal disease pressure, and promoting deeper, drought-resilient turf roots.

What are the benefits of switching some lawn to native plants?

Transitioning high-maintenance turf areas to a planting of Common Milkweed, Wild Bergamot, and Little Bluestem reduces mowing frequency, fuel consumption, and noise—a proactive step as municipalities consider tighter gas-powered equipment ordinances. These deep-rooted natives excel in sandy loam, require no irrigation once established, and provide critical habitat, directly supporting 2026 biodiversity targets and enhancing your property's ecological function.

Are concrete pavers or fieldstone better than wood for a long-lasting patio?

Concrete pavers and locally sourced fieldstone offer superior longevity and minimal maintenance compared to wood, which decays and requires sealing. In Gaylord's Zone 4b climate, these materials withstand freeze-thaw cycles when installed with a proper base. From a Firewise perspective, using non-combustible hardscape materials like these to create defensible space is recommended for properties in the Wildland-Urban Interface, enhancing safety while providing permanent structure.

What invasive species should I watch for, and how do I control them safely?

Primary alerts include Spotted Knapweed and Garlic Mustard. Manual removal before seed set is most effective. For persistent perennial issues, targeted herbicide application by a licensed professional is advised, always following label instructions to protect non-target plants. Note that phosphorus-free fertilizer is required near water bodies, but this ordinance does not restrict EPA-registered herbicides. Treatment timing is critical to prevent spread into adjacent natural areas.

Why does my soil in Downtown Gaylord seem compacted and thin, and what should I do about it?

Lots in this neighborhood, developed around 1980, have soils that are approximately 46 years old. The original sandy loam topsoil was often stripped or compacted during construction. Over decades, foot traffic and conventional mowing have further degraded soil structure, reducing organic matter. Annual core aeration in early fall and top-dressing with compost are essential to rebuild porosity and microbial life, which improves nutrient availability for your turf and garden plants.

What permits and credentials are needed for significant landscaping or grading work?

Regulatory oversight comes from two bodies. The Gaylord City Planning & Zoning Department issues permits for projects impacting drainage, lot coverage, or requiring fences over a certain height. For the actual construction, ensure your contractor holds appropriate licensing through the Michigan Department of Licensing and Regulatory Affairs (LARA). On a 0.25-acre lot, significant grading or retaining wall construction typically requires a licensed builder or professional engineer to ensure stability and compliance with state code.
